Have you tried the different savoury tofus? DD is addicted to the sate one, cut up in fingers served cold. Great taste, preservative free and full of protein. There are 4 in a pack for $4. Pitted olives, cold sweet corn (raw or cooked), cold cooked potatoes from the night before, cold boiled eggs (also cooled in advance) are other favourites here. Also couscous salad cold with a few veggies, herbs or cheese in it is quick and easy.
Boiled eggs, cheese chunks, vegie sticks with hummus/tzatziki/avo dips or cooked vege peices with cheese sauce to dip, different types of breads, mini pizzas, corn and ham muffins, vege slice, pasta with tomato sauce (ie, home made passata/bolegnaise), fruit chunks with yogurt to dip, crackers (like rice/corn thins, ryvitas, cruskits, saos...) with peanut butter/cheese/cream cheese/ham, tuna salad (I make one with boiled baby taters or pasta spirals, corn niblets, grated carrots and green onions with a dollop of good quality mayo), cold sausages, home made soups.
Left overs are awesome. If you make a favoured meal the night before, make extra and put it in the fridge or freezer to reheat for lunch.
